Here is a picture that shows the engine cylinder adjustments if you want to diy install an Autogage 3 3/4″ tachometer for operation on 4 or 6 cylinder engines. By default this tachometer is factory calibrated for 8 cylinder engines, then a switch adjusment must be made.

Do It Yourself Engine Cylinder Adjustments for Autogage Tachometer

It is shown that for 4 cylinder the both switches are down, 6 cylinder – switch number 1 down, switch number 2 up, and for 8 cylinder the switches up for both.

The picture tells you to locate the switch on the circuit board after removing the back cup of the tacho. Move each of the two switches to the proper cylinder selection according to the diagram illustration above.
